首页 > 其他分享 >JDBC概述

JDBC概述

时间:2022-10-24 13:46:03浏览次数:47  
标签:jdbc newinstance 第四种 概述 JDBC 压缩包 加载

image

基本介绍

image

基本原理图

image

jdbc带来的好处

image

jdbc的api

image

快速入门

jdbc编写步骤

image

前置工作.在项目文件中创建一个新文件夹libs,把mysql.jar压缩包复制进去,然后把压缩包加入项目里, add as library
image
image
image

image

image

连接数据库的五种方式

image

image

image
看不懂啥事静态加载和动态 复习 反射章节的类加载片段

image
newinstance过时了 就先getConstructor().newinstance();

第四种方式是使用最多的,最推荐的

image

driver源码
image

第四种升级版

image

第五种是第四种方式的优化版

image

标签:jdbc,newinstance,第四种,概述,JDBC,压缩包,加载
From: https://www.cnblogs.com/leijiajava/p/16819517.html

相关文章

  • 约束-概述、非空约束
    约束-概述概念:对表中的数据进行限定,保证数据的正确性、有效性和完整性分类:1、主键约束:primarykey2、非空约束:notnull3、唯一约束:unique4、外键约束:foreignkey......
  • 数据库连接池_概述与数据库连接池_实现介绍
    数据库连接池_概述数据库连接池概念:其实就是一个容器(集合),存放数据库连接的容器当系统初始化好后,容器被创建,容器中会申......
  • JDBC管理事务_概述与JDBC管理事务_实现
    JDBC管理事务_概述JDBC控制事务:1.事务:一个包含多个步骤的业务操作。如果这个业务操作被事务管理,则这个多个步骤要么同时成功要么同时失败。......
  • 【自然语言处理概述】百度百科数据爬取
    【自然语言处理概述】百度百科数据爬取作者简介:在校大学生一枚,华为云享专家,阿里云专家博主,腾云先锋(TDP)成员,云曦智划项目总负责人,全国高等学校计算机教学与产业实践资源建......
  • 【自然语言处理概述】数据预处理
    【自然语言处理概述】数据预处理作者简介:在校大学生一枚,华为云享专家,阿里云专家博主,腾云先锋(TDP)成员,云曦智划项目总负责人,全国高等学校计算机教学与产业实践资源建设专家......
  • Linux概述和基础
    Linux​Linux的概述:​学习Linux之前先了解Unix​Unix是一个强大的多用户、多任务操作系统。于1969年在AT&T的贝尔实验室开发。UNIX的商标权由国际开放标准组织(TheOpenGrou......
  • 《敏捷软件开发原则、模式与实践》(美)Robert C.Martin著 读书笔记(第一部分 敏捷开发 第
    关键词:《敏捷软件开发原则、模式与实践》,(美)RobertC.Martin,读书笔记,极限编程第二章极限编程概述极限编程(XP)实践1)客户作为团队成员  最好的情况是——客户和开......
  • JDBC练习_登录案例与第7节 JDBC事务管理
    JDBC练习_登录案例通过键盘录入用户名和密码判断用户是否登录成功select*fromuserwhereusername=“”andpassword=“”;如果这个sql有查询结果,则成功,......
  • JDBCTemplate_介绍和JDBCTemplate_快速入门
    JDBCTemplate_介绍:spring框架对JDBC的简单封装。提供了一个JDBCTemplate对象简化JDBC的开发步骤︰1.导入jar包2.创建dbcTemplate对象。依赖于数据源DatasourcejdbcTemplat......
  • JDBC练习_select语句与JDBC工具类
    JDBC练习_select语句练习:定义一个方法,查询emp表的数据将其封装为对象,然后封装集合,返回。1.定义Emp类 2.定义方法publicList<emp> findAll()......